Meanings of geriatric

  • noun
    1. An old person.
  • adjective
    1. Relating to the elderly.
    2. Elderly, old.
    3. Relating to geriatrics.

Example Sentences

  • The hospital has a special geriatric ward for elderly patients.
  • She decided to specialize in geriatric medicine to help aging populations.
  • The nursing home provides excellent geriatric care.
  • Many geriatric patients require specialized treatment plans.
  • Advances in geriatric research improve the quality of life for seniors.
